I am more and more beginning to agree with those who say that namespace URIs
shouldn't be URLs of documents.
There wouldn't be a problem if http://purl.org/dc/terms/ didn't point to
anything. I see nothing in the RDFS to say that the URI has to retrieve
anything, or if it does retrieve anything that it has to be an RDFS document
(as opposed to maybe dc.xsd, dc.dtd, dc.rddl or smiley.gif).
